Free ride for Nol cardholders

The third annual Public Transport Day will be celebrated with free transport for all holders of the public transport system access cards on November 1. Those with Nol cards will travel free on Thursday, on all public transport including the metro, public buses as well as the Water Bus.

Director of Traffic at RTA’s Traffic and Roads Agency Hussain Al Banna said, the objective of the event was to attract the public and introduce them to the benefits of using public transport.

“We have prepared a number of events at the metro stations, Al Seef Road, Al Ghubaiba Bus Station and inside the RTA premises. The RTA has allocated a number of prizes for public quizzes, where winners will be awarded iPads, bikes and Nol cards in addition to a host of prizes that will be distributed free of charge to public transport users.”

A contest titled ‘Look for the Key’ will also be held, with commuters invited to search for one of the 10 keys located in the city’s metro stations that belong to 10 bikes. Another photography contest titled “Best Image of a Public Transport Means” where people can post their best public transport images on the RTA’s Facebook page, will reward the top three finishers with iPads.
